Output afdaa2938e5b6acbf2f20e64530bc0dc2a97560c4efda3905a63aed2ea54ceaa:0

value
306868
script pubkey
OP_0 OP_PUSHBYTES_20 e0c01388601a091eb943b6432e57d73064e75ac5
address
bc1qurqp8zrqrgy3aw2rkepju47hxpjwwkk9z2zk4r
transaction
afdaa2938e5b6acbf2f20e64530bc0dc2a97560c4efda3905a63aed2ea54ceaa